NETWORK SOFTWARE:
FDDI(FIBRE DISTRIBUTED DATA INTERFACE)
Fiber Distributed Data Interface (FDDI) is a set of ANSI protocols for sending digital data over fiber optic cable. FDDI networks are token-passing (similar to IEEE 802.5 Token Ring protocol) and dual-ring networks.
The Fiber Distributed Data Interface (FDDI) specifies a 100-Mbps token-passing Wholesale Jerseys , dual-ring LAN using fiber-optic cable. FDDI is frequently used as high-speed backbone technology.
FDDI uses a dual-ring architecture with traffic on each ring flowing in opposite directions (called counter-rotating). The dual-rings consist of a primary and a secondary ring. During normal operation, the primary ring is used for data transmission, and the secondary ring remains idle. The primary purpose of the dual rings, as will be discussed in detail later in this chapter, is to provide superior reliability and robustness.
ETHERNET
Ethernet is a family of computer networking technologies for local area networks (LANs).It is a physical and data link layer technology for local area networks (LANs). Ethernet was invented by engineer Robert Metcalfe. Ethernet has largely replaced competing wired LAN technologies. Ethernet is a family of computer networking technologies for local area networks (LANs) commercially introduced in 1980. Ethernet is Standardized in IEEE 802.3.
Following are some Ethernet features:
• Ethernet transmits data at up to ten million bits per second (10 Mbps). Fast Ethernet supports up to 100 Mbps, Gigabit Ethernet supports up to 1000 Mbps, and 10 Gbs Ethernet supports up speeds matching its name (or 10,000 Mbs).
Buildings at Indiana University are connected to the campus backbone using 1 Gbs ethernet. At IU, 10 Gbs connectivity is primarily used for backbone links, though some systems in the Data Centers are connected at this speed as well.
• Ethernet supports networks built with twisted-pair (10BaseT), thin and thick coaxial (10Base2 and 10Base5, respectively) Cheap MLB Baseball Jerseys , and fiber-optic (10BaseF) cabling. Fast and Gigabit Ethernets can be built with twisted-pair (1001000BaseT) and fiber-optic (100BaseF1000BaseLR) cabling. Currently, 10 and 100BaseT Ethernets are the most common for hosts within buildings.
• Data is transmitted over the network in discrete packets (frames) which are between 64 and 1518 bytes in length (46 to 1500 bytes of data, plus a mandatory 18 bytes of header and CRC information).
• Each device on an Ethernet network operates independently and equally, precluding the need for a central controlling device.
• Ethernet supports a wide array of protocols, the most common including TCPIP, UDP, and ICMP (Ping).
• To prevent the loss of data, when two or more devices attempt to send packets at the same time, Ethernet detects collisions. All devices immediately stop transmitting and wait a randomly determined period of time before they attempt to transmit again.
TOKEN RING
A Token Ring network is a local area network (LAN) in which all computers are connected in a ring or star topology and a bit- or token-passing scheme is used in order to prevent the collision of data between two computers that want to send messages at the same time.
Unlike Ethernet, Token Ring uses a ring topology whereby the data is sent from one machine to the next and so on around the ring until it ends up back where it started. It also uses a token passing protocol which means that a machine can only use the network when it has control of the Token.
ATM(ASYNCHRONOUS TRANSFER MODE)
Asynchronous Transfer Mode, a network technology based on transferring data in cells or packets of a fixed size. The cell used with ATM is relatively small compared to units used with older technologies. The small, constant cell size allows ATM equipment to transmit video Cheap Baseball Jerseys , audio, and computer data over the same network, and assure that no single type of data hogs the line.
ATM (asynchronous transfer mode) is a dedicated-connection switching technology that organizes digital data into 53-byte cell units and transmits them over a physical medium using digital signal technology.
